Netanyahu highlights India’s support for Israel amid global criticism

 

Netanyahu Highlights India’s Support

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has praised India’s support for Israel, calling the country a “major global power.” Speaking at a leadership programme in the Jordan Valley, he said Israel was expanding its alliances and described India as a key partner in that larger global outreach.

Netanyahu said Israel continues to face criticism and delegitimisation in several parts of the world, but added that India remains different. Referring to the strong public support Israel receives from India, he said there is “an absolutely crazy love for Israel” in the country. He also claimed that many of his followers come from India, showing the depth of public interest in Israel among Indians.

India-Israel Ties Remain Strong

The remarks come at a sensitive time for West Asia, where Israel is facing security and diplomatic challenges. Netanyahu’s comments show the growing importance of India in Israel’s international partnerships.

India and Israel have built strong cooperation over the years in defence, technology, agriculture, trade, and security. Netanyahu has also often spoken about his personal rapport with Prime Minister Narendra Modi and the growing friendship between the two nations. His latest comments again place India at the centre of Israel’s expanding diplomatic ties.
